Management highlights

Overall Financial Results (Full Year 2025)

  • Full year revenue: 70.173 billion yen, up 26.1% year-over-year; operating profit: 16.542 billion yen, up more than 30% year-over-year; ordinary profit: 17.1 billion yen; net income attributable to parent company shareholders: 12.063 billion yen, all profit lines increased by more than 30% year-over-year (more than 1.3x growth).
  • Results beat the November 2025 full year guidance: revenue beat guidance by 1.273 billion yen, operating profit beat guidance by 2.742 billion yen, net income beat guidance by 2.863 billion yen.
  • The board resolved a 23 yen per share dividend increase to 95 yen per share, which will be submitted to the March 2026 shareholder meeting for approval.
  • Q4 2025 results: revenue 19.761 billion yen (up 14.3% quarter-over-quarter, up 18.6% year-over-year); operating profit 5.241 billion yen (up 40.5% quarter-over-quarter, up 33.4% year-over-year).
  • All quarters in 2025 achieved an operating profit margin of over 20%, maintaining stable profit generation.

Balance Sheet and Cash Flow

  • Total assets at the end of the period: 99.026 billion yen; cash and deposits: 19.305 billion yen, accounting for ~20% of total assets; net assets: 66.052 billion yen; equity ratio: 66.7%, ROE: 20.9%.
  • Interest-bearing debt is 6.53 billion yen, with an interest-bearing debt ratio of less than 10%; the company holds an undrawn credit line of 19 billion yen, maintaining a healthy financial position.
  • Q4 2025: operating cash flow 6.245 billion yen, investment cash flow -2.83 billion yen, free cash flow +3.415 billion yen. Full year 2025: operating cash flow 12.9 billion yen, investment cash flow -21.7 billion yen, full year free cash flow -8.8 billion yen. Ending cash position is equal to ~3 months of monthly sales.
  • Q4 2025 capital expenditure was ~4.6 billion yen, mainly for machinery and equipment. R&D expenditure has continued to increase by 0.1 to 0.2 billion yen quarter-over-quarter.

Medium and Long-Term Business Environment Outlook

  • The semiconductor market is expected to continue growing year-over-year from 2025 to 2027. The expansion of generative AI from cloud to local/edge devices will drive growth of edge AI semiconductors, and further expansion of demand for high-performance semiconductors for data centers as AI evolves into agent AI; non-AI memory semiconductors will maintain steady demand, and demand for automotive/industrial semiconductors and logic IC testing will also grow steadily.
  • The probe card market is expected to grow 14% year-over-year in 2026, reaching a market size of 3.3 billion USD; the compound annual growth rate of the probe card market during the FV26 mid-term plan period is forecast at 17%, an upward revision of 3 percentage points from the previous forecast. Growth is driven by AI-related semiconductor market expansion, and the evolution and production expansion of HBM will further drive demand growth for DRAM probe cards.
  • In 2026, HBM will evolve from HBM4 to HBM4E, and custom HBM will also emerge.

Business Strategy and Mid-Term Plan (FV26) Progress

  • Probe Card Business: The company will accelerate production expansion at the newly completed Aomori factory new building to meet strong demand, and promote development of new technologies for next-generation HBM. While the company has traditionally focused on cantilever-type MEMS probe cards, it will increase R&D for other probe designs to adapt to custom HBM and other new products. For non-memory probe cards, the company will focus on its core products MEMS-V and MEMS-SP, strengthen new customer development targeting the recovering automotive and industrial semiconductor markets, and promote R&D for new vertical probe cards for high-performance logic products.
  • TE Business: The company will continue to promote strategies to expand sales of the new semiconductor tester Testalio and new wafer prober Excelyze, continue to strengthen R&D and sales for test sockets and RF probes, and strengthen support from overseas bases to expand sales.
  • FV26 mid-term plan (2023-2026) progress: Sales and profit are on track to meet the final year targets. The company plans to increase capital expenditure to expand production capacity, and increase R&D expenditure to enhance competitiveness for next-generation devices. Cumulative planned capital expenditure for the full plan period is 56.3 billion yen, which is significantly higher than the previous 48 billion yen target; cumulative planned R&D expenditure is 25 billion yen, an increase of 3 billion yen from the previous target, for a total planned investment of 81.3 billion yen.

Guidance

  • 2026 December Period H1 (January-June) guidance: Revenue of 43.9 billion yen, up 10.779 billion yen year-over-year; operating profit of 12.3 billion yen, up 4.73 billion yen year-over-year; ordinary profit of 11.8 billion yen, up 4.4 billion yen year-over-year; net income attributable to parent company shareholders of 8.2 billion yen, up 3.4 billion yen year-over-year. The assumed exchange rate is 150 yen per USD, with a calculated impact of less than 30 million yen per 1 yen of USD/JPY exchange rate fluctuation.
  • 2026 full year capital expenditure is planned at 19 billion yen (9 billion yen in H1, 10 billion yen in H2); full year R&D expenditure is planned at 8.5 billion yen (4.3 billion yen in H1, 4.2 billion yen in H2). Capital investment for the Aomori factory new building will be implemented ahead of schedule.
  • The probe card market is expected to grow 14% year-over-year in 2026, and Japan Micronics expects full year 2026 group revenue growth to exceed the 26% year-over-year growth achieved in 2025, meaning revenue will significantly exceed the original FV26 mid-term plan full year target of 80 billion yen. The company expects operating profit margin to exceed the FV26 target of 25%.
  • Starting from 2026, order volume and order backlog information will no longer be disclosed, as the company judges short-term fluctuations in this data do not accurately reflect actual business conditions or future outlooks.

Segment performance

  1. Probe Card Business (Q4 2025):
  • Total Q4 revenue: 19.761 billion yen, with 93% contributed by memory probe cards and 7% contributed by non-memory probe cards.
  • Compared to the previous quarter, memory probe card revenue increased by 3.1 billion yen, while non-memory probe card revenue decreased by 0.6 billion yen. Driven by the expanded production capacity of the new Aomori factory building, memory probe card sales (led by DRAM products) hit a new all-time high, and order volume also hit a new quarterly record.
  • Segment profit margin reached 34.5%, with segment profit improving significantly quarter-over-quarter due to expanded sales of DRAM probe cards.
  • Full year 2025 total company revenue is 70.173 billion yen, and the full year 2026 H1 planned revenue for the probe card business is 43.2 billion yen.
  1. TE Business (Q4 2025):
  • Q4 2025 reported a segment loss of 403 million yen, with revenue decreasing quarter-over-quarter due to delayed market recovery for semiconductor test sockets.
  • Sales remain centered on test socket products. The full year 2026 H1 planned revenue for the TE business is 0.7 billion yen.

Risks & headwinds

  • Uncertainty in the global economy remains due to opaque U.S. tariff policy and policy operations, and geopolitical risks are expected to remain severe. There is a risk of renewed escalation of U.S.-China trade and economic friction, which could create instability for global supply chains.
  • Tight supply of AI-related advanced memory has created supply constraints for non-AI memory semiconductors.
  • Strong demand for probe cards means the company cannot currently fulfill all customer orders by their requested delivery dates, and this situation is expected to continue for some time.

Analyst Q&A

Q: What is the outlook for 2026 full year probe card revenue, and what is the expected profit margin? Based on the stated 26%+ growth target, full year revenue would exceed 86 billion yen — is that the target the company is aiming for, and what profit margin should investors expect?

A: Full year revenue growth is indeed expected to exceed 26%, as stated. While we cannot disclose exact figures, we aim to achieve an operating profit margin above the FV26 mid-term plan target of 25%, and investors can use the published H1 2026 guidance as a reference for assessment.


Q: What is the growth trend for the memory probe card market, and what level of profit margin can we expect going forward, given increasing depreciation expenses? Why has Japan Micronics outperformed the broader market so far?

A: The overall probe card market is expected to grow 14% year-over-year in 2026, and the memory probe card segment is expected to grow faster than that. The non-memory probe card market has a larger overall size, but memory probe cards have a much higher growth rate. We cannot share more detailed figures at this time.


Q: Q4 2025 sales beat guidance significantly, which is attributed to faster-than-planned production capacity expansion. Why was capacity expansion completed ahead of schedule even though reported capital expenditure was below plan? Is the strong Q4 performance also due to normal seasonality? What is the production capacity outlook for Q1 2026 and beyond?

A: We had planned for production equipment malfunction remediation to take up capacity in Q4, but the remediation was completed faster and with lower cost than planned, so that capacity was able to be used for normal production, leading to the higher-than-planned sales. The lower-than-planned reported capital expenditure is only due to timing: some capital expenditure will be recognized in Q1 2026, and actual investment is progressing as planned. The production capacity target for end-2025 is still on track. Starting from Q1 2026, we will accelerate and increase capital expenditure ahead of the original FV26 mid-term plan, so production capacity will continue to increase gradually through Q1 and Q2 2026, which is already reflected in the H1 guidance. Production capacity and sales are expected to grow steadily through the end of 2026.


Q: Will cantilever probes not be able to support HBM4E, and what is the outlook for Japan Micronics maintaining its market share for memory probe cards if the market shifts away from cantilever designs?

A: There are no specific technical issues with supporting HBM4E at this time. As HBM evolves and becomes more customized, pad positions may become randomly arranged, so development of vertical probes is necessary. However, this does not mean the company's existing U-Probe cantilever product will become obsolete immediately, so there is no need for concern about the company's ability to maintain share.


Q: The company is expanding production capacity ahead of schedule, and market demand is growing across multiple applications. Is a supply体制 that can support 100 billion yen in annual probe card sales already in place, and what is the current lead time situation?

A: We cannot share specific capacity figures, but it is almost certain that we will continue to be unable to fulfill all customer orders by their requested delivery dates for the foreseeable future, as demand remains very strong. All probe card manufacturers are working to expand capacity to meet this demand, and Japan Micronics is also accelerating additional capacity expansion to build a supply体制 that can meet all customer orders on schedule. The company currently holds nearly 40% share of the memory probe card market, and we are continuing to invest in capacity to maintain this share and our market position through 2026 and 2027.


Q: What were the drivers of the higher-than-expected Q4 2025 profit margin, after the Q3 production issue that was expected to cost 0.7 to 0.8 billion yen? Does the improved product mix come from increased HBM sales, and has the company implemented any price increases to improve margin?

A: First, production equipment malfunction remediation costs were much lower than originally planned, which is one key factor. Second, we had expected a lower-margin product mix for Q4, but the shift to higher-margin products (not just HBM, but also general DRAM and mobile DRAM outside of HBM) progressed faster than planned, leading to a much better product mix than expected. These two factors are the main drivers of the higher profit margin. We decline to comment on specific pricing actions. As a supplement, operating profit beat the November guidance by 2.7 billion yen, and a portion of that beat came from the reversal of product warranty reserves that were set aside in Q3 for the production issue, amounting to several hundred million yen. But the main driver of the beat is still the improved product mix of high-margin products. The actual full year exchange rate was 149 yen versus the planned 147 yen, but the impact of exchange rate on results was limited.


Q: 2025 full year free cash flow was negative 8.8 billion yen, and the company is planning a large increase in capital expenditure in 2026. How will the company fund this planned capital expenditure, and when do you expect free cash flow to return to positive?

A: It is true that 2025 full year free cash flow was negative 8.8 billion yen, but this is the result of having built up a high cash position at the start of the period in preparation for this large wave of capital expenditure. We have 19 billion yen in undrawn credit facilities to fund the 19 billion yen 2026 planned capital expenditure, and we also expect strong operating cash flow from the H1 2026 28% operating margin guidance. We will use operating cash flow effectively and use credit facilities as needed, and the current financial position is very healthy so this level of capital expenditure is fully manageable. It is hard to give a specific timeline for when free cash flow will turn positive, since we have not published full year 2026 profit guidance, but adding operating profit and depreciation gives a very strong underlying operating cash flow, and H1 2026 alone is expected to generate strong positive operating cash flow.


Q: Will the shift from HBM4 to HBM4E increase heat generation, and will this lead to higher replacement demand for probe cards? Can you share any quantitative estimates?

A: It is true that heat generation increases with the HBM generation shift, similar to the transition from DDR4 to DDR5. Probe cards are replaced with each new memory generation, so we expect a similar level of replacement demand as past generation transitions.


Q: What preparations are needed for the company to adapt to die-level testing?

A: The company will continue to use probe cards to support die-level testing, and no major changes to our product lineup are required.


Q: What is the business progress with customers outside of your two major customers?

A: We assume this question refers to the three major DRAM manufacturers. We currently still have relatively low shipment volume to SK hynix, but our relationship remains good, and we expect shipment volume to increase going forward.


Q: Why did non-memory probe card sales decrease in Q4 2025, what is the 2026 outlook, and what is the progress of customer and application development for non-memory probe cards?

A: Non-memory probe card sales have high quarterly volatility, because we occasionally receive large bulk orders for specific products (even if they are smaller than memory orders). Q3 2025 received one such large order, so Q4 sales declined sequentially from that high base. This volatility is expected to continue in 2026. We are seeing a gradual shift from older vertical probes to our new MEMS-V and MEMS-SP products, and we expect sales of these two new products to grow gradually. The non-memory market is centered on automotive and general industrial products, where our products have strength, so we do not expect a sharp rapid recovery, but product recognition is growing, and evaluation progress is increasing in Europe and China, so 2026 is expected to be a year of steady business development. We are also advancing development of array-type vertical probes beyond our core MEMS-V and MEMS-SP, and we expect to deliver some progress on this development between 2026 and 2027.


Q: Why did the company decide not to renew the advance warning type takeover defense measure?

A: Based on recent market trends and ongoing dialogue with institutional investors, the board resolved to allow the advance warning type takeover defense measure to expire at the end of its term. If a large-scale shareholding acquisition occurs in the future, the company will consider response measures in accordance with applicable laws and regulations including the Financial Instruments and Exchange Act.
